HAPPY BIRTHDAY, HENRY H.L. Mencken(1880-1956) and his fellow journalist at the Baltimore Sun, Robert Preston Harriss(1902-1989) in a 1949 photograph taken by photographer John T. “Jack” Engeman at Mencken’s home. R.P. Harriss began his career as Mencken’s assistant in the 1920s and remained with the Sun for the next six decades. UNDERBELLY » FROM THE DARKSIDE In 1986 Anti-Apartheid demonstrations spread across the nation’s college and university campuses. Shantytown protests sprang up at Dartmouth, Georgetown, George Washington, Johns Hopkins (JHU), Penn State, University of Maryland, and as far away as the University ofUtah.

ATTENTION RESEARCHERS: Special Collections at the H. Furlong Baldwin Library, Maryland Historical Society are available BY APPOINTMENT ONLY. Appointments can be requested WEDNESDAY THROUGH FRIDAY and the SECOND SATURDAY OF THE MONTH, 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. The appointment request form can befound here
.
Special Collections include: * Manuscript Collections * Photograph Collections* Vertical Files
* Maps and Rare Atlases * Prints, Broadsides, and Works on Paper * Architectural Drawings and Blueprints* Oral Histories
* Sheet Music
* Ephemera
The Library’s main reading room and general collection are open Wednesday through Saturday, 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. The library closes for lunch on Saturdays, from 12 p.m. to 1 p.m. Please email specialcollections@mdhs.org with any questions.
